Hari and His Electric Feet
Sam Usher
Hari is a dreamer with an unusual talent. He spends the few coins he earns washing cars on cinema trips to watch (and learn from) his beloved Bollywood films. Then one day Hari’s gloriously fancy footwork is spotted by Mr Ram, a man on a mission to resolve conflicts near and far. Hari so entrances everyone with his magical dancing that soon he is travelling all over the world and his electric feet bring harmony to all who see him dance. Particularly suitable for struggling, reluctant or dyslexic readers aged 8+
Alexander McCall Smith
Alexander McCall Smith CBE was born and grew up in Zimbabwe. He was Professor of Medical Law at Edinburgh University, and in 1999 became an award-winning author with his No. 1 Ladies’ Detective Agency books. He has now written over 60 books. Alexander writes about Africa because “Africa is a special place, very unusual, and I really wanted to say something good about its society and culture.”
